Description

Planning services for self-supply of energy: energy concepts and CHP

The Stadtentwässerungsbetriebe Köln, AöR (short: StEB Köln), are a service provider in the water industry and, as a municipal enterprise of the City of Cologne, are a public contracting authority. In addition to the core task of collecting, discharging and purifying wastewater, the generation of energy from, for example, sewage gas, photovoltaics and, increasingly, wind power is becoming more and more important. The aim here is to not only set up the sewage treatment plants in an energy-neutral manner, but also to produce CO2-neutral surplus energy and thus make a contribution to the climate neutrality of the entire City of Cologne. The necessary planning services for self-supply of energy are, in particular: biomethane production, storage, gas transport, treatment of the existing CHP units and procurement of new CHP units incl. BImSchV and TA-Luft approvals, gas safety technology, heat generation and heating boiler systems. This is to be planned and implemented for all four sewage treatment plants Weiden, Rodenkirchen, Wahn and Langel. The estimated eligible costs (net) are as follows:

AKW Langel

KG 300 13,300 Euro

KG 400 1,114,540 Euro

AKW Rodenkirchen

KG 300 14,900 Euro

KG 400 1,248,620 Euro

AKW Weiden

KG 300 61,000 Euro

KG 400 5,111,800 Euro

AKW Wahn

KG 300 10,800 Euro

KG 400 905,040 Euro

It is planned to commission the following service packages:

Structural design of civil engineering works, § 41 HOAI, LP 1-9 including building services, § 53 HOAI, LP 1-9

A phased commissioning is planned. Initially, the following performance phases will be commissioned:

- performance phases 1-2,

- then performance phases 3-7 including the creation of a functional performance description on the basis of which participation in the award of the contractor's performance and the support of the BImSch procedure (on the basis of the plant technology of the contractor) will take place,

- then performance phases 8–9, monitoring and quality assurance including later maintenance of the object.

The stages shown will be called off per object/sewage treatment plant. The services are to commence immediately after the award of the contract.
